Why is MiraClear II heavier than other clears?

MiraClear II (M3000) and ZOOM Clear (V2010) are both high-solids urethane clears. As such, there are fewer solvents in the formulas, making the end products heavier, or higher in viscosity. You may need to adjust your application technique when using these products. In some areas, you may consider reducing the activated clear by about 5%-10% with a urethane-grade reducer, but first check local environmental regulations to ensure this is within your local V.O.C. limits.
